Acid_Knight 2 Posted August 31, 2007 Share Posted August 31, 2007 Play more aggressively overall when you hit a flop like this. You have what might be the best hand and even if it's not, raising may fold out better hands or you can still make the best hand.Raise the flop every time.When he checks the turn, you should bet it.On the river, I think I put in a small raise, maybe to $1.80 or so.You have position.
